MatrixSSL

开源SSLv3协议栈
授权协议 GPL
开发语言 C/C++
所属分类 程序开发、 安全相关框架
软件类型 开源软件
地区 不详
投 递 者 尉迟龙光
操作系统 跨平台
开源组织
适用人群 未知
 软件概览

MatrixSSL 是针对小型应用程序和设备设计的嵌入式、开放源码 SSLv3协议栈(商业版支持 TLS 协议)。它减少了将 SSL 整合进嵌入式工程 的复杂性,使用一个简单的API和安全层,用户可以很容易地将 MatrixSSL 整合到它们的应用程序。Matrixssl 使用工业界标准的加密算法 (RC4、DES3、AES、RSA)和协议,它确保用户获得一个编译不到50K(Openssl[2]需要1M 左右)的提供强大和可靠安全解决方案的库 函数,并具有可插拔密码套件、算法和可移植性强等特点,可以方便定制密码套件和算法以及平滑地向多平台移植,非常适合在资源受限的嵌入式环境中使用。

  • 下载地址: 1. 2. 3. 其它版本(老的)的appweb可以从下载 使用环境: Linux box:CentOS4.4 编译器:arm-linux-gcc 3.3.2 开发板:FS2410 软件版本:openssl-0.9.8a.tar.gz、appweb-src-2.4.2-2.tar.gz、matrixssl-1-8-5-open.tgz 一、一般编译(没有ssl支持) 1.配置如下: [

  • APPWEB + PHP5 + SQLITE3 + MATRIXSSL移植到ARM LINUX   一、主机环境         Linux version 2.6.35(Ubuntu 10.10)         gcc version 4.4.5         arm-linux-gcc 3.4.1 二、相关源码下载         zlib-1.2.3.tar.gz下载         l

  •   1引言   在过去几年里Internet和嵌入式技术发展迅速,Internet在服务器、桌面机和包括PDA和小型电话的便携式电脑上应用迅速增长。随着更简单、资源更受限制连接到WEB的设备(探测器、家居设备、个人医疗设备)数量增长,这种趋势将会继续。具有传感和通信功能的嵌入式设备将计算机技术应用于今天不寻常的设备(现场监控,医疗紧急响应、战场管理和家居自动化)中变成可能。这些嵌入式应用都具有安全

 相关资料
  • 版权及开源协议 SpeedPHP框架是遵循BSD许可证发布的开源软件 BSD许可证参考 http://www.opensource.org/licenses/bsd-license.php(英文) 维基中文对BSD许可证的解释:http://zh.wikipedia.org/wiki/BSD许可证 使用限制(通俗版) 简单而言,SpeedPHP框架可用于商业用途以及自由使用(修改,再发布),仅有以

  • 主要内容:如何选择开源协议开源软件在追求“自由”的同时,不能牺牲程序员的利益,否则将会影响程序员的创造激情,因此世界上现在有 60 多种被开源促进组织(Open Source Initiative)认可的开源许可协议来保证开源工作者的权益。 开源协议规定了你在使用开源软件时的权利和责任,也就是规定了你可以做什么,不可以做什么。 开源协议虽然不一定具备法律效力,但是当涉及软件版权纠纷时,开源协议也是非常重要的证据之一。 对于

  • 《HeyThings IoT服务平台开发者服务协议》(以下简称“本协议”)为广东欢太科技有限公司(以下简称“欢太”)与所有在HeyThings IoT服务平台(以下简称“服务平台”)上发布产品的开发者(以下简称“开发者”)就产品发布所签订的协议。 请开发者认真阅读、充分理解本协议各条款,特别是免除或者限制欢太及其关联公司责任的条款,对开发者的权利限制条款,争议解决和法律适用条款等,该类条款将以加粗

  • 开发人员协议 请务必认真阅读和理解本《360浏览器应用开放平台开发人员协议》(以下简称"协议")中规定的所有权利和限制。在您参与360浏览器应用开放平台并使用应用中心分发产品时,您首先应接受本《协议》条款,如果您不接受本协议或违反了协议,奇虎360有权采取以下措施:驳回应用审核、下线产品、删除帐户、拒绝访问等。 本《协议》是开发人员与北京奇虎科技有限公司(下称"奇虎360")之间关于利用360浏览

  • 我们有一个IPlanet Web服务器,它通过非SSL(HTTP)端口与WebLogic(应用服务器)通信。我们在WebLogic中没有使用HTTPS,Web服务器和应用程序服务器位于防火墙后面。weblog服务器实例上安装了证书,但我们不使用HTTPS端口。IPlanet web服务器运行在HTTPS端口和负载平衡器后面。 LB to(HTTPSWebServer to(HTTP)Weblogi

  • Git 可以使用四种主要的协议来传输资料:本地协议(Local),HTTP 协议,SSH(Secure Shell)协议及 Git 协议。 在此,我们将会讨论那些协议及哪些情形应该使用(或避免使用)他们。 本地协议 最基本的就是 本地协议(Local protocol) ,其中的远程版本库就是硬盘内的另一个目录。 这常见于团队每一个成员都对一个共享的文件系统(例如一个挂载的 NFS)拥有访问权,或